What Features Make Bluetooth Headphones Earbuds True Wireless Ideal Under $100?
Bluetooth headphones and earbuds that are true wireless and priced under $100 typically offer several desirable features, making them appealing choices for consumers looking for quality at a reasonable price.
- Sound Quality
- Battery Life
- Comfort and Fit
- Bluetooth Range
- Water Resistance
- Touch Controls
- Built-in Microphone
- Fast Pairing
- Brand Reputation
- Aesthetics
These features contribute significantly to the overall value of Bluetooth earbuds, but opinions on their importance can vary among users.
-
Sound Quality: Sound quality refers to the clarity and depth of audio output. Many true wireless earbuds under $100 provide satisfactory sound quality for casual listening. Brands like Anker and Taotronics have designed products that enhance audio performance through refined drivers.
-
Battery Life: Battery life indicates how long the earbuds can be used before needing a recharge. Most models in this price range offer 4 to 8 hours of playback on a single charge, with additional charges provided by the case. For example, the JLab Audio JBuds Air provide up to 6 hours of playtime and 18 additional hours with the charging case.
-
Comfort and Fit: Comfort and fit define how well the earbuds sit in the ear without causing discomfort. Options like foam or silicone tips are common. A good fit enhances sound isolation and overall listening experience. The EarFun Free Pro, for instance, comes with multiple ear tip sizes to ensure proper fit.
-
Bluetooth Range: Bluetooth range refers to the effective distance for wireless connectivity. Most true wireless earbuds operate within a range of 30 feet. This feature allows users to move freely while connected to devices. The reliability of the connection can vary by model.
-
Water Resistance: Water resistance rating indicates the earbuds’ ability to withstand moisture. Many budget models, such as the Mpow X3, offer IPX7 ratings, making them suitable for workouts or outdoor activities.
-
Touch Controls: Touch controls allow users to manage playback and calls without needing to access their devices. This functionality can enhance user convenience. However, some users find physical buttons more reliable.
-
Built-in Microphone: Built-in microphone quality plays a vital role in call clarity when using earbuds. The accuracy of voice capture can differ among models. The Anker Soundcore Life P2 features an integrated microphone for clear voice transmission during calls.
-
Fast Pairing: Fast pairing technology simplifies the connection process, enabling quick pairing with compatible devices. Many modern true wireless earbuds support Bluetooth 5.0, which facilitates faster connections while maintaining stability.
-
Brand Reputation: Brand reputation influences consumer trust and buying decisions. Well-known brands typically come with higher credibility in product quality and customer support. Users may prefer recognized names for assurance.
-
Aesthetics: Aesthetics focuses on the appearance and design of the earbuds. While not performance-related, appealing design can attract consumers. Brands often release products in multiple colors or styles to cater to personal preferences.
These features collectively enhance the user’s experience with Bluetooth headphones and earbuds. Users may prioritize different attributes based on their specific needs and preferences, influencing their ultimate choice in this price range.

What Care Tips Can Help Maintain Battery Life in Your True Wireless Earbuds?
To maintain battery life in your true wireless earbuds, follow specific care tips to enhance their longevity and performance.
- Store earbuds in the charging case when not in use.
- Avoid exposing earbuds to high temperatures.
- Reduce volume levels to prevent battery strain.
- Disable noise cancellation and other features if not needed.
- Charge earbuds regularly but avoid overcharging.
- Clean earbuds and charging contacts regularly.
- Update firmware to optimize battery performance.
- Use battery-saving modes when available.
- Limit usage of fast charging features.
These tips help prolong battery life and enhance overall usage.
-
Storing Earbuds in Charging Case:
Storing your earbuds in their charging case when not in use preserves battery life. The case is designed to keep them charged and safe. The case also prevents dust accumulation and potential damage. This practice can extend battery lifespan by ensuring earbuds don’t unintentionally run down outside of use. -
Avoiding High Temperatures:
Avoid exposing your earbuds to high temperatures. Heat can negatively impact battery chemistry. Extreme temperatures may lead to faster degradation. A study by the Battery University suggests that lithium-ion batteries, commonly used in earbuds, may suffer capacity loss if exposed to prolonged heat. Therefore, storing earbuds away from direct sunlight or hot places enhances their longevity. -
Reducing Volume Levels:
Reducing the volume levels of your earbuds helps in conserving battery. Higher volumes require more power, which drains the battery quicker. According to audiologist recommendations, keeping the volume at a moderate level promotes both auditory health and battery efficiency. -
Disabling Noise Cancellation:
Disabling noise cancellation and other power-intensive features when not needed extends battery life. Noise-canceling technology requires more energy. Many users report a longer usage period when turning off noise-canceling features during casual listening. -
Regular Charging and Avoiding Overcharging:
Charging your earbuds regularly, without letting them reach a complete discharge, helps maintain battery health. Overcharging can lead to reduced capacity over time. Manufacturers recommend charging the earbuds when battery levels drop below 20%. -
Cleaning Earbuds Regularly:
Cleaning your earbuds and their charging contacts helps maintain battery efficiency. Dust and debris can obstruct charging connections. Regular cleaning keeps them functioning effectively, as noted in a 2020 study that highlights cleanliness as a factor in electronic device longevity. -
Updating Firmware:
Updating your earbuds’ firmware when updates are available optimizes battery performance. Manufacturers often include enhancements that can improve energy efficiency. Regularly checking for updates helps maintain the best possible user experience. -
Using Battery-Saving Modes:
Using battery-saving modes when available can significantly extend battery life. These modes adjust settings for optimal power management. Many modern earbuds offer this feature, making it easier to conserve energy during prolonged use. -
Limiting Fast Charging:
Limiting usage of fast charging features can help maintain battery health. While fast charging is convenient, frequent use can generate heat, potentially degrading battery capacity. Utilizing standard charging methods, when feasible, can extend battery lifespan.
Implementing these tips can significantly enhance your wireless earbuds’ battery life and overall performance.
